Happy Hogmanay!
Check out this fantastic blog post from Paul Bommer on Hogmanay. It explains Scottish custom of being the first-footer - the first person over the threshold in the new year. My husband's mother (who's father was from Paisley) always insisted my husband and his brothers and sisters come back into the house with a gift after they'd been out on New Year's Eve. She'd leave a basket of oranges at the front door so they could take one and carry it over the threshold. Gotta love Scottish customs.
